QUETTA: Pakistan Railways has suspended train services from Balochistan to upcountry for two days due to unavoidable reasons, while the Jaffar Express to Peshawar has been cancelled on May 18 and 19.
According to railway officials, the department has decided to keep train operations from Balochistan suspended temporarily owing to unavoidable circumstances. As a result, the Jaffar Express departing from Quetta to Peshawar will remain cancelled on May 18 and 19.
Meanwhile, the Jaffar Express travelling from Peshawar to Quetta will operate only up to Jacobabad for the same two days, and the train will be sent back from Jacobabad instead of proceeding to Quetta.
Railway authorities said that the Bolan Mail from Quetta to Karachi and the Chaman Passenger train service to Chaman are already suspended.
